Credit index in Hungarian universities
"Government Decree 79/2006
§ 24 (3) The credit index and the corrected credit index are suitable for the assessment of the quality and quantity of the students’ performance. The calculation of the credit index is as follows: the credit value of the subjects completed during the term multiplied by the marks and divided by 30, which is the average number of credits accrued by a student in one term. The corrected credit index can be calculated with a multiplicator corresponding to the ratio of credits taken and accrued by the student in his/her individual study plan. The totalized corrected credit index serves to assess the quality and quantity of the performance of the student over several terms. The totalized corrected credit index is calculated in the same way as the corrected credit index: 30 credits per term and all the credits accrued during the whole period must be taken into consideration."
